Abstract: A container for receiving and containing emesis is provided. The container is compact, easily transported, and disposable. The container includes a hollow body member having an open neck and a closed base, a mouthpiece for receiving and directing the flow of emesis into the body member, and a local restriction to prevent spillage or splash back. The containers are collapsible along a central axis for compact storage. An emesis collection system utilizes the collection container, a storage box for holding a plurality of containers, and a holder.

Abstract: An alkaline composition for use in removal of mineral deposits and cationic polymeric buildup from hair is disclosed herein. Said composition comprises the combination of a multidentate ligand complex, an anionic polysulfonate salt and water. A synergistic combination of chelating agents is disclosed which has been found to be highly effective in removing bound minerals from hair at a slightly alkaline pH. Also disclosed is a composition for simultaneously removing bound residues and mineral deposits from hair.

Abstract: A method of using a variety of sonic transmissions is utilized to determined fluid level in a well. It is known that wells replenish fluid at different rates even in the same formation or well field. The fluid levers, which may be determined include water and petroleum. The sonic signals may be transmitted through the annulus in a well where the medium is a gas such as methane. The sonic signals may be also be transmitted through the casing or tubing of the well, which is typically steel pipe. Signals are generated, reflected, received, and converted into data. The data is then utilized to determine an initial liquid level P2, a no liquid pumpable state P0, and to activate the pump to pump the liquid, and inactivate the pump at a liquid level P1 above the no liquid pumpable state P0. [Maximum production at minimum pumping cost is achieved for a given well.

Abstract: This invention relates to the stepwise layer-by-layer formation of a three-dimensional object through application of the principles of stereolithography and to the automatic detection of surface features of each layer of a three-dimensional object to manufacture parts more reliably, more accurately and more quickly. Automatic detection of trapped volume regions and size of solidified cross-sectional regions are disclosed. Automatic selection of recoating styles is made based on (1) the detected regions,(2) empirically or otherwise determined optimum recoating styles for different types of regions, and (3) a look-up table, other correlation system, or processor for associating recoating style information with laminae containing particular identified regions.

Abstract: A rapid prototyping and manufacturing (e.g. stereolithography) method and apparatus for making high resolution objects utilizing low resolution materials which are limited by their inability to reliably form coatings of a desired thickness. The formation of coatings of such materials is limited to a Minimum Recoating Depth (MRD), when formed over entirely solidified laminae, which is thicker than the desired layer thickness or object resolution. Data manipulation techniques result in layers of material (and laminae) of the object being categorized as non-consecutive primary layers (laminae) and secondary layers (laminae) positioned intermediate to the primary layers (laminae).

Abstract: In a method for producing a three-dimensional object (6) wherein the object is produced by successive solidification of individual layers (6a, 6b, 6c, 6d, 64) of a liquid or powderous material (3) by action of electromagnetic radiation (8, 10) and a supporting structure (20, 21) for supporting the object (6) is co-solidified together with the object (6), the supporting structure (20, 21) is decomposed in a three-dimensional fashion into an inner core region (22) an an outer envelope region (23) and the irradiation is varied for producing different characteristics of both regions.
Abstract: Improved apparatus and methods for forming a layer of material over a surface of a previously-formed cross-section of a three-dimensional object in anticipation of forming a next cross-section of the object out of the layer. A volume of material, including at least some excess material, is placed over the surface, and the excess material is swept off by placing the excess material in the predetermined path of a sweeping member, the path being substantially in a plane spaced from a working surface of material. The member may be directed to sweep the excess material away through a successive number of sweeps, which may vary for each cross-section, at least a velocity which may vary for each sweep. Additionally, the clearance between the member and the surface of the previous cross-section may vary for each sweep. A "winged" member is also provided, comprising two legs extending from a base, and a "Trident" embodiment is also provided, comprising three legs extending from a base.

Abstract: A solid three-dimensional article is formed from a liquid medium by initially coating a layer of the liquid medium on a fixedly mounted apertured support plate. An initial cross-section or profile of the article then is formed by solidifying the liquid medium, or at least a portion thereof, on the support plate. In another embodiment, each layer of the liquid medium is formed by dispensing the entire layer from above the fixed support plate. In a further embodiment, a device is disclosed for dispensing a liquid medium in layers of uniform thickness on the medium surface of a laser modeling machine, for solidification when subjected to prescribed energy. The dispenser comprises an elongated applicator or coating bar of rectangular, essentially solid construction, with a liquid medium reservoir and dispensing passageways located adjacent a dispensing side of the bar. A feed tube and traversing mechanism support rods are secured to an opposite side of the bar.
